How To Fix FCC1143 - You are not authorized to import the template


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: FCC1 - Messages in Financial Closing Cockpit

  • Message number: 143

  • Message text: You are not authorized to import the template

    The SAP error message FCC1143, which states "You are not authorized to import the template," typically occurs when a user attempts to import a template in the SAP system but lacks the necessary authorizations to perform that action. This can happen in various SAP modules, including SAP Fiori, SAP Cloud Platform, or other SAP applications that utilize templates.

    Cause:

    1. Insufficient Authorizations: The user does not have the required roles or permissions assigned to their user profile to import templates.
    2. Role Configuration: The roles assigned to the user may not include the necessary authorization objects related to template import functionality.
    3. System Configuration: There may be system-level restrictions or configurations that prevent certain users from importing templates.

    Solution:

    1. Check User Roles:

      • Verify the roles assigned to the user experiencing the issue. This can be done by navigating to the user management section in SAP (transaction code SU01).
      • Ensure that the user has the appropriate roles that include permissions for importing templates.
    2. Review Authorization Objects:

      • Identify the specific authorization objects related to template import functionality. Common authorization objects might include S_TCODE, S_USER_AUTH, or others specific to the application being used.
      • Use transaction code SU53 to analyze the authorization check after the error occurs. This will show which authorization checks failed.
    3. Modify Roles:

      • If the user lacks the necessary authorizations, a system administrator or security consultant should modify the user’s roles to include the required permissions.
      • This may involve adding existing roles or creating new custom roles that include the necessary authorizations.
    4. Testing:

      • After making changes to the user roles or authorizations, have the user log out and log back in to ensure that the changes take effect.
      • Attempt the template import again to verify that the issue has been resolved.
